On Tue, Apr 27, 2010 at 10:06:38AM -0700, Joseph Spenner wrote:
This may be so obvious that I can't find it.. but where do I find BAT?
In standard bacula distribution.
when you compile your FD, SD and DIR, if Qt is autodetected (or if
you pass --enable-bat to ./configure) the bat will be built
